Liverpool linked defender Aymen Abdennour has said that he would love to play for a big club in the future, but has left his fate in Monaco's hands.

The Monaco centre half has been linked with a host of clubs across Europe and his agent has confirmed that a number of sides have registered their interest in his client.




Premier League clubs such as Liverpool, Tottenham and Newcastle are keen on Abdennour and European giants such as Juventus and Bayern Munich have also shown a liking for the defender.

With more than four years left on his contract with Monaco, the club are unlikely to let the player go without resistance and Abdennour admits the Ligue 1 side have a big role to play in deciding his future.
 


“For me the situation is very clear”, Abdennour told Italian daily Tuttosport.

“I have a contract that binds me to Monaco, so it is not for me to decide.”

However, the Tunisian international stressed that he would love to have the opportunityto play  for a big club and admits that an offer from one of the powerhouses of European football would be hard to resist.

“But I can definitely say that I try to improve every day and I would love to play in big club, the likes of which you are talking about.

“I am ready for anything; so if a team, that one cannot refuse, present an offer, well…..”

The 25-year-old is an established international and has earned 41 caps for Tunisia.
